Getting There

  • Car

    If you are traveling by car, make your way to Egilsstaðir, the largest town in the Eastfjords of Iceland. From Egilsstaðir, take Route 93 heading north. Continue on this road for about 7 kilometers (approximately 4.3 miles) until you reach the parking area for Fardagafoss, which is located at coordinates 65.2686, -14.3152. The waterfall is a short hike from the parking area, so be sure to wear comfortable shoes.

  • Public Transportation

    For those using public transportation, take a bus from Egilsstaðir to the nearest stop along Route 93. The bus may not run frequently, so check the schedule in advance. From the bus stop, you will need to walk approximately 3 kilometers (about 1.9 miles) to reach the parking area for Fardagafoss. Make sure to plan your return trip accordingly, as the bus service may have limited hours.

  • Hiking

    Once you arrive at the parking area, the path to Fardagafoss is well-marked and offers a scenic hike. It takes about 30 minutes to walk to the waterfall. The trail is moderately easy, but be cautious of wet rocks and uneven surfaces. As you approach the waterfall, you will be able to walk behind it for a unique view, so bring your camera!

Discover more about Fardagafoss

Fardagafoss is an enchanting waterfall located in the stunning landscapes of East Iceland, near the town of Egilsstaðir. This natural wonder captivates visitors with its mesmerizing beauty and the serene environment that surrounds it. To reach Fardagafoss, tourists can embark on a relatively easy hike that rewards them with breathtaking views of the waterfall as it cascades down the rocky cliffs. The hike itself allows for immersion in the lush greenery and unique geological formations characteristic of the area, making it an enjoyable experience for nature enthusiasts and casual travelers alike. One of the highlights of visiting Fardagafoss is the opportunity to walk behind the waterfall, offering a unique perspective and a feeling of being enveloped by nature's splendor.
